Brother John Francis Walsh, C.F.C., who served at high schools in the archdiocese for 10 years, died Feb. 5 Cabrini of Westchester nursing home in Dobbs Ferry. He was 87.

Brother Walsh was at Blessed Sacrament-St. Gabriel High School, New Rochelle, 1991-1996, and Msgr. Farrell High School, Staten Island, 1964-1969. He also served in Schenectady, Rhode Island, New Jersey and Canada before retiring in 2002.

Born in Manhattan, he entered the Congregation of Christian Brothers in 1948 and professed final vows in 1959.

He earned bachelor’s degree in French from Iona College, New Rochelle, and a master’s in French from Gonzaga University, Spokane, Wash.

A Funeral Mass was offered Feb. 11 in Holy Family Church, New Rochelle. Burial was in Christian Brothers Cemetery, West Park.
